Industrialist Henry J. Kaiser and surgeon Sidney Garfield, MD, entered into an unlikely partnership that evolved into a new way of providing health care. Today, Kaiser Permanente is one of America’s leading health care organizations, delivering quality care to more than 8 million members.
With members in nine states and the District of Columbia, we provide quality care through an integrated system, which means our medical team coordinates the entire scope of your care from beginning to end.
